Overview About Flying Turtle Productions School

Flying Turtle Productions, (formerly the Abbey School of Drama), is an independent studio located in central Dublin and providing part-time tuition in acting/drama for adults and youths ages 6-96 for all levels of experience, as well as public speaking, Learn English Through Drama, and Screenwriting for adults.

The Drama/Acting School was created under the direction of Kathleen Warner Yeates in 2003, and was originally based in the Abbey School of Music & Drama on Lower Abbey Street (a performing arts school previously founded in 1995 as a collaborative of music teachers and one drama teacher). In October 2016 we separated from the music school and moved to the Ireland Institute on 27 Pearse Street to become Flying Turtle Productions, the resident performing arts company there. Please note that there is NO connection between our school and the Abbey National Theatre.

Our Artist-Facilitators

Under the direction of Kathleen Warner Yeates, the acting school features an international team of specialised master instructors all with extensive cross-over experience in teaching, acting, directing, writing and producing. The instructors share a passion and commitment to the highest standard of work. In all acting classes we explore the interplay between imagination, body, voice, ensemble, ease, and focus. Individual participants are encouraged to expand to their own next level of performance in a process focused environment.
